Okay, let's get practical. You want branches? 'Choices: Stories You Play' has some series with legit branching, though it's a freemium app. 'The Crown & The Flame' and 'Endless Summer' are standouts where choices carry weight across books, affecting alliances, romances, and who lives or dies. The diamond system is a pain, but if you save up or wait for sales, the core branching in those specific titles is impressive for a mobile platform.

Just avoid the fluffier single-book stories if deep branches are your goal.

My standard for branching is 'does my choice ten hours ago still matter now?' On Android, 'Seven Hearts' surprised me. It's an otome game where you're a princess picking a husband from seven suitors, but political plots and a murder mystery weave through it. Choosing to trust or investigate certain characters early on can completely change the alliances available to you later. Some routes reveal the villain early, while others keep you in the dark.

It's not perfect, but the plot threads diverge in meaningful ways.

For mystery-driven branching, 'Gakuen Club' is an interesting one. You're undercover at a school, and your mission success and romantic outcome are tied to choices that build your stats (like Observation and Empathy). Failing a stat check can send you down a completely different, often darker, story branch. It's an older game, but the stat-based branching adds a strategic layer.

It's more game-like than pure VN.

My final thought (not really final, just my current one) is that the definition of 'deep' is personal. For some, it's quantity of endings. For others, it's the qualitative difference between paths. For me, it's when a branch makes me see the main story in a completely new light. 'The Letter' did that. Playing a different character's perspective branch recontextualized everything I thought I knew. That's the pinnacle of branching design.
